Monty Python’s humour is surrealist. They do sketches that are suddenly interrupted by hordes of Vikings shouting “SPAM”, and jokes about transvestite lumberjacks, and of course, people trying to sell dead parrots. They took the surrealist style of comedy pioneered by the Goon Show to an entirely new level.
